Central Delhi's credit-deposit ratio stands at 71.9, close to the typical district. 88.3% of credit goes toward productive, non-personal use, better than the typical district. Bank-led credit in the district is the channel that turns local deposits into loans for business.
69% of registered enterprises are in services while 31% are in manufacturing. Only 26% of employment is in small and medium enterprises. 100% of school-age children are enrolled in higher secondary school (classes 9–12).
In Central Delhi, which ranks 6 of 11 in Delhi for youth opportunity, the overall opportunity score is 62.4 out of 100. It runs ahead of the national picture on bank branches per lakh people at 18.7.
